What is the TCF French Certificate?
The TCF is a formally acknowledged French language proficiency test developed by the French Ministry of Education. It is created for non-native speakers and examines their command of the French language in various contexts. The TCF is particularly advantageous for:
Individuals seeking to study in French-speaking countries.Professionals seeking to enhance their resumes.Those intending to immigrate to French-speaking regions.Secret Features of the TCF
The TCF is divided into various components that examine listening, reading, writing, and speaking skills. The following table summarizes the essential features of the TCF Certificate Validity:
FeatureDescriptionLevelsA1 to C2 (Common European Framework of Reference for Languages)DurationRoughly 3 hours (including breaks)FormatPaper-based or online shipmentScoresOutcomes are reported on a scale from 100 to 900 pointsValidityResults stand for two yearsAdvantages of Obtaining a TCF Certificate
International Recognition: The TCF is internationally acknowledged and accepted by academic organizations, companies, and governmental bodies.
Boosted Career Opportunities: Proficiency in French can open many job potential customers in global companies, NGOs, and other companies.
Cultural Understanding: Learning French provides insights into the culture, history, and traditions of French-speaking nations.
Study Opportunities: Many universities in France and other Francophone nations need evidence of language efficiency for admission.
Immigration Criteria: French-speaking countries frequently need a TCF score as part of the migration procedure.

Preparation TimelineWeeks Before ExamFocus AreaSuggested Activities8-10 WeeksGeneral Language SkillsEnroll in a TCF prep course6-8 WeeksPractice TestsTake mock examinations to assess readiness4-6 WeeksSpeaking and ListeningJoin language exchange sessions2-4 WeeksComposing and ReadingPractice composing essays and checking out short articles1 WeekEvaluationFinal revision and relaxation strategiesOften Asked Questions (FAQs)Q1: What is the passing rating for the TCF?
There is no main passing score for the TCF, as it is designed to determine proficiency throughout levels A1 to C2. Nevertheless, different organizations may have their own requirements.
Q2: How long does it take to get results?
Results are normally offered within a few weeks after taking the test.
Q3: Can I take the TCF online?
Yes, the TCF Language Test Online can be taken online. Lots of licensed centers provide this choice, enabling versatility in scheduling.
Q4: Is there an age limit for taking the TCF?
No, there is no age limit. The TCF is open to anyone who wants to confirm their French language skills.
Q5: How much does it cost to take the TCF?
Test costs vary depending upon the screening center and area, usually ranging from EUR100 to EUR200.
